bpf: allow using bpf_kptr_xchg even if the NON_OWN_REF flag is set

When traversing an rbtree using bpf_rbtree_left/right, if bpf_kptr_xchg
is used to access the __kptr pointer contained in a node, it currently
requires first removing the node with bpf_rbtree_remove and clearing the
NON_OWN_REF flag, then re-adding the node to the original rbtree with
bpf_rbtree_add after usage. This process significantly degrades rbtree
traversal performance. The patch enables accessing __kptr pointers with
the NON_OWN_REF flag set while holding the lock, eliminating the need
for this remove-read-add sequence.
